Abstract
A nonlinear inertial monostable system is considered with the additive mixture of a harmonic signal and a white noise supplied to its input. Under certain parameters the signal power amplification and the signal-to-noise ratio at the system output can be nonmonotonic functions of the input noise intensity, i.e. there is a possibility of stochastic resonance and antiresonance to arise. An analysis of the potential profile shape impact on the signal power amplification and signal-to-noise ratio is carried out on the basis of two systems described by piecewise linear monostable potentials.
